Step 1: Inspection and Assessment
We’ll conduct a thorough inspection of your property to identify the source of the water damage and assess the extent of the damage. Our technicians will use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and identify areas that need attention. This step is crucial in determining the best course of action for Rapid Structural Drying.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Using powerful pumps and vacuums, our team will extract as much water as possible from the affected area. We’ll work efficiently to reduce downtime and get your property back to normal as quickly as possible.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Next, we’ll use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ify the affected area, including ceilings, walls, and floors. Our technicians will monitor the environment to ensure the drying process is proceeding as planned.
Step 4: Monitoring and Verification
Finally, we’ll conduct regular monitoring and verification to ensure the affected area is completely dry and free of moisture. We’ll use specialized equipment to detect any remaining moisture and make adjustments as needed.

Warning Signs You Need Rapid Structural Drying
Ignoring water damage can lead to costly repairs and even health risks. Don’t wait until it’s too late look out for these warning signs that show you need Rapid Structural Drying: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Musty smells can be a sign of hidden moisture, which can lead to mold growth and further damage. Don’t ignore the smell it’s a warning sign that you need professional help.
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ls
Water stains can be a sign of a larger issue, such as a leaky roof or burst pipe. Don’t delay address the issue before it gets worse.
Warped or Buckled Floors
Warped or buckled floors can be a sign of water damage, which can compromise the structural integrity of your property. Don’t ignore the signs get professional help to prevent further damage.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of moisture buildup, which can lead to mold growth and further damage. Don’t delay address the issue before it gets worse.
Unpleasant Odors in the Attic or Crawlspace
Unpleasant odors in the attic or crawlspace can be a sign of hidden moisture, which can lead to mold growth and further damage. Don’t ignore the smell it’s a warning sign that you need professional help.
Visible Water Damage on Furniture or Belongings
Visible water damage on furniture or belongings can be a sign of a larger issue, such as a burst pipe or leaky roof. Don’t delay address the issue before it gets worse.

Rapid Structural Drying Cost in Morrison, CO
The cost of Rapid Structural Drying in Morrison, CO can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. We’ll provide a clear estimate upfront, so you know exactly what to expect. Here are some estimated price ranges for different aspects of the service: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and removal |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, amount of water damage |
| Drying and d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ment used |
| Monitoring and verification | $500 – $2,000 | Frequency and duration of monitoring |
| Repair and restoration | $2,000 – $10,000 | Scope of repairs, materials used |
